What is a Pathway?

A Pathway is.... A package of courses that will allow each student to enter the next phase of school after Year 11 with the best collection of possible qualifications. All pathways contain English, Maths and Science qualifications, plus a choice of History or Geography. Many students will also study French or German.

Typically a Student Might Leave With.... English iGCSE Art GCSE Geography GCSE Maths GCSE Computing GCSE French GCSE Science GCSE ENGLISH BACCALAUREATE

English Baccalaureate Academic Pathway English, Maths, double or triple Science, Core PE, PSHE Choice of Language (French or German) History or Geography Plus choice of 3 other qualifications and a reserve This route will provide maximum academic challenge and an excellent route through to 'A' Levels and Higher Education.

Academic Pathway English, Maths, Double Science, Core PE, PSHE History or Geography Plus choice of 3 other qualifications and a reserve This route will provide a good route through to 'A' Levels and then Higher Education or employment with a good range of GCSE subjects.

IKB Pathway IKB academy is a partner school in the Wellsway Multi Academy Trust It offers a curriculum based in the STEM subjects (science, technology, engineering and mathematics) Students are provided with opportunities for work experience alongside their studies

C-NAT, Technical Certificate & BTEC Level 2 If you think that you might take a C-NAT or BTEC in Sixth Form then a C-NAT, Technical Certificate or BTEC in Year 10 and 11 prepares very well for BTEC in Sixth Form. They are also valued by many employers.

For A Level preparation: If you think that you might take an 'A' Level in that subject or a related one, you are better off studying it as a GCSE as it will prepare you well for future study.

For You to Consider: Which subjects do you really enjoy? What might you want to study at Sixth Form or College? Which subjects open the most doors in the future?
